Forwarding a booking

Every account has a private forwarding address, and every trip has one of its own. They look like this:

plans+abcd…xyz@strayfolk.app — files onto whichever of your trips matches the dates
plans+abcd…xyz-k4m2p9@strayfolk.app — files straight onto one trip

  1. In the app, open You → Email forwarding for your personal address, or the trip's Settings for its address, and copy it.
  2. Forward the booking confirmation from your email app to that address. Attached PDFs are read too.
  3. Within a minute or two the booking appears on the timeline as one or more items — a return flight becomes two legs, a package becomes its parts — with dates in the right timezone, the confirmation reference and the cost.
  4. Check the split. New items default to an equal split across the group; change it on the item if someone is paying differently.

Tips

  • Forward the original confirmation rather than a reminder or a marketing email; the original has the details.
  • Sharing from your phone works the same way: share the email, a link or some text to Strayfolk and it goes down the same path.
  • If you think someone else has your address, rotate it in Settings. The old address stops working immediately.
  • Messages over 25 MB are bounced. Trim the attachments and try again.

When an import fails

Every forwarded email is listed on the trip's Import tab with a status. If we could not read a booking, the status says so and the reason is shown. The usual causes:

  • Over your monthly limit. The free tier includes 5 imports a month; the email is kept and imports once you have Pro or a trip pass, or when the month rolls over.
  • No booking found. The email had no dates or references we recognised. Add the item by hand — it takes a minute — and forward the original confirmation next time.
  • No matching trip. The dates did not overlap any of your trips. Use the trip-specific address, or create the trip first.
  • Bounced. The address was mistyped or has been rotated. Copy it again from the app.

Money and settling up

Strayfolk records money; it does not move it. Each item's cost is split across the people sharing it, payments credit whoever paid, and the balance page shows who owes whom. Settle up suggests the fewest transfers to clear everything. Pay each other however you normally do, then the person who is owed confirms the settlement in the app.

  • Costs in another currency are converted to the trip's base currency at the rate on the day they were entered, and that rate is locked so balances do not drift.
  • Tripmates who have not signed up yet can be added as guests so their share is counted; they claim their row when they join.
  • Nothing in the ledger is ever edited in place. Correcting a mistake writes a reversal, so the history stays honest.

Billing

  • Subscribed on iOS or Android? Manage, cancel or request a refund through the App Store or Google Play. Apple and Google handle those payments, not us.
  • Subscribed on the web? Use the billing link in Settings to update your card, cancel or download invoices. For refunds, email us.
  • Pro not showing on another device? Sign in with the same account and pull to refresh. Web and mobile purchases both apply to your whole account.

Your account and data

  • Sign in is by magic link, Sign in with Apple or Google. There is no password to forget.
  • Export a trip as a calendar, spreadsheet or PDF (Pro) — arriving in the app shortly; until then email us and we will send it.
  • Leave a trip from the members list. If you are the only organiser, hand the role to someone first.
  • Delete your account by emailing hello@strayfolk.app from your sign-in address (in-app deletion is coming). Your account, forwarding address, devices and personal data are removed; trips you shared stay with the other members with your name replaced.
